Output dd1e522df5946e0e936fb4ea1f7dfb2623732444200e3d1d87e93b7e542d03db:1

value
25000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 125327f5bc68056e2ac839ec16ab8a61a1b34645 OP_EQUAL
address
33MuhnPUo62PbYDq6VATyvXuzbjkZoVBGy
transaction
dd1e522df5946e0e936fb4ea1f7dfb2623732444200e3d1d87e93b7e542d03db
spent
true